Output 17e941751bb6bf993b0513375b60ecc11f3e576d75115eb20d8b1f0117e063e6:0

value
83824
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0b4cf0f4b8723c51f7b5f7b3a4f7a9149113aa7e OP_EQUAL
address
32imXdBGKnmuD6Bo5dw9FRwembabtwaXHQ
transaction
17e941751bb6bf993b0513375b60ecc11f3e576d75115eb20d8b1f0117e063e6
confirmations
251294
spent
true